Aight, check it. The Premier League think they slick, but we see what's goin' on. They rakin' in bread hand over fist, but who's payin' the price? The real fans, the ones who been rockin' with their team through thick and thin. Now they tryna price us out, make it a game for the rich only.
The FSA, they speakin' up, sayin' it's a straight-up hustle. #StopExploitingLoyalty, facts! Nineteen out of twenty teams jackin' up prices? That ain't no coincidence, that's a coordinated come-up. Tottenham chargin' two grand for a season ticket? That's daylight robbery, fam. Liverpool with that 800% increase since '90? They straight trippin'.
